Parliamentary elections were held in the Kingdom of Dalmatia in 1876. The People's Party won with a record-largest majority of 30 seats in the 41 seat assembly. During the course of the government's mandate, Serb members of the People's Party formed their own Serb Party.

Results

PartySeats+/–
People's Party30+4
Autonomist Party11–5
Total41–1
